Como instalo programa com o SBOPKG? [RESOLVIDO]

1. Como instalo programa com o SBOPKG? [RESOLVIDO]

João Santos Vieira Junior
ViciadoEmLinux

(usa Debian)

Enviado em 20/04/2023 - 21:37h

Como instalo programa com o SBOPKG?



  


2. MELHOR RESPOSTA

edps
edps

(usa Slackware)

Enviado em 21/04/2023 - 18:56h


ViciadoEmLinux escreveu:


alexabolada escreveu:

Olá! Vou te ajudar a instalar programas usando o sbopkg no Linux. Primeiramente, vamos garantir que você tenha o sbopkg instalado no seu sistema. Caso ainda não tenha, siga os passos abaixo para instalá-lo:

1. Baixe o pacote do sbopkg:

$ wget https://sbopkg.org/downloads/sbopkg-0.38.1-noarch-1_wsr.tgz

2. Instale o sbopkg (precisará de permissões de root):

# installpkg sbopkg-0.38.1-noarch-1_wsr.tgz

3. Atualize o mirror do repositório SlackBuilds:

# sbopkg -r

4. Sincronize o repositório local:

# sbopkg -s

Agora que o sbopkg está instalado e atualizado, siga os passos abaixo para instalar um programa:

1. Pesquise pelo programa desejado:

$ sbopkg -g NOME_DO_PROGRAMA

(substitua NOME_DO_PROGRAMA pelo nome do programa que você deseja instalar)

2. Se o


Como instalo o OBS-STUDIO no SBOPKG?



Se você usa a versão mais recente do sbopkg, é fácil instalar o obs-studio:

# sqg -p obs-studio
# sbopkg -i obs-studio


Explicando...

1. O primeiro comando gera o arquivo .sqf, onde constará a lista de dependências.
2. o segundo comando é o de instalação, onde você deverá teclar Q para processar essa fila de dependências e P para prosseguir.

Resumindo...

Se o seu Slackware estiver redondinho, ou seja, sem estar capenga de alguma lib é muito provável que o programa e suas dependências sejam compilados, empacotados e instalados.

Exemplo aqui, onde uso o Slackware Current (a lista de deps é bem grande):

$ sudo sqg -p obs-studio 
Setting system wide configuration in /etc/sbopkg/sbopkg.conf

Computers / CPU cores / Max jobs to run
1:local / 6 / 1

Computer:jobs running/jobs completed/%of started jobs/Average seconds to complete
ETA: 0s Left: 1 AVG: 0.00s local:1/0/100%/0.0s Processing obs-studio.
ETA: 0s Left: 0 AVG: 0.00s local:0/1/100%/2.0s
Done.

$ sudo sbopkg -i obs-studio
Both a queuefile and a package were found with the name "obs-studio".

Use (Q)ueuefile, (P)ackage, or (A)bort?: Q

###########################################
New queue process started on:
sex 21 abr 2023 18:52:19 -03
###########################################

+++++++++++++++++++++++++++++++++++++++++++
PRE-CHECK LOG
Using the UNSUPPORTED SBo git repository for -current
Queue Process: Download, build, and install

protobuf3:
GPG checks not supported for the SBo-git repository.
Processing protobuf3 3.20.1-1
Using original .info file
Using original SlackBuild file
No build options selected.

libnfs:
GPG checks not supported for the SBo-git repository.
Processing libnfs 5.0.1-1
Using original .info file
Using original SlackBuild file
No build options selected.

x265:
GPG checks not supported for the SBo-git repository.
Processing x265 3.5-1
Using original .info file
Using original SlackBuild file
No build options selected.

x264:
GPG checks not supported for the SBo-git repository.
Processing x264 git_20210613_5db6aa6c-1
Using original .info file
Using original SlackBuild file
No build options selected.

chromaprint:
GPG checks not supported for the SBo-git repository.
Processing chromaprint 1.5.1-1
Using original .info file
Using original SlackBuild file
No build options selected.

libminizip:
GPG checks not supported for the SBo-git repository.
Processing libminizip 1.2.11-1
Using original .info file
Using original SlackBuild file
No build options selected.

schroedinger:
GPG checks not supported for the SBo-git repository.
Processing schroedinger 1.0.11-1
Using original .info file
Using original SlackBuild file
No build options selected.

libdvdcss:
GPG checks not supported for the SBo-git repository.
Processing libdvdcss 1.4.3-2
Using original .info file
Using original SlackBuild file
No build options selected.

rtmpdump:
GPG checks not supported for the SBo-git repository.
Processing rtmpdump 20210219_f1b83c1-1
Using original .info file
Using original SlackBuild file
No build options selected.

live555:
GPG checks not supported for the SBo-git repository.
Processing live555 2020.08.19-1
Using original .info file
Using original SlackBuild file
No build options selected.

ORBit2:
GPG checks not supported for the SBo-git repository.
Processing ORBit2 2.14.19-4
Using original .info file
Using original SlackBuild file
No build options selected.

libbonobo:
GPG checks not supported for the SBo-git repository.
Processing libbonobo 2.32.1-4
Using original .info file
Using original SlackBuild file
No build options selected.

gnome-mime-data:
GPG checks not supported for the SBo-git repository.
Processing gnome-mime-data 2.18.0-3
Using original .info file
Using original SlackBuild file
No build options selected.

gnome-vfs:
GPG checks not supported for the SBo-git repository.
Processing gnome-vfs 2.24.4-4
Using original .info file
Using original SlackBuild file
No build options selected.

dirac:
GPG checks not supported for the SBo-git repository.
Processing dirac 1.0.2-4
Using original .info file
Using original SlackBuild file
No build options selected.

vcdimager:
GPG checks not supported for the SBo-git repository.
Processing vcdimager 2.0.1-1
Using original .info file
Using original SlackBuild file
No build options selected.

libreplaygain:
GPG checks not supported for the SBo-git repository.
Processing libreplaygain r475-1
Using original .info file
Using original SlackBuild file
No build options selected.

libcuefile:
GPG checks not supported for the SBo-git repository.
Processing libcuefile r475-1
Using original .info file
Using original SlackBuild file
No build options selected.

musepack-tools:
GPG checks not supported for the SBo-git repository.
Processing musepack-tools r475-2
Using original .info file
Using original SlackBuild file
No build options selected.

libmodplug:
GPG checks not supported for the SBo-git repository.
Processing libmodplug 0.8.9.0-2
Using original .info file
Using original SlackBuild file
No build options selected.

libavc1394:
GPG checks not supported for the SBo-git repository.
Processing libavc1394 0.5.4-2
Using original .info file
Using original SlackBuild file
No build options selected.

faad2:
GPG checks not supported for the SBo-git repository.
Processing faad2 2.10.0-1
Using original .info file
Using original SlackBuild file
No build options selected.

zvbi:
GPG checks not supported for the SBo-git repository.
Processing zvbi 0.2.35-3
Using original .info file
Using original SlackBuild file
No build options selected.

libsidplay2:
GPG checks not supported for the SBo-git repository.
Processing libsidplay2 2.1.1-5
Using original .info file
Using original SlackBuild file
No build options selected.

jack:
GPG checks not supported for the SBo-git repository.
Processing jack 1.9.21-1
Using original .info file
Using original SlackBuild file
No build options selected.

projectM:
GPG checks not supported for the SBo-git repository.
Processing projectM 3.1.12-1
Using original .info file
Using original SlackBuild file
No build options selected.

libdaemon:
GPG checks not supported for the SBo-git repository.
Processing libdaemon 0.14-1
Using original .info file
Using original SlackBuild file
No build options selected.

avahi:
GPG checks not supported for the SBo-git repository.
Processing avahi 0.8-7
Using original .info file
Using original SlackBuild file
No build options selected.

libshout:
GPG checks not supported for the SBo-git repository.
Processing libshout 2.4.5-3
Using original .info file
Using original SlackBuild file
No build options selected.

libdca:
GPG checks not supported for the SBo-git repository.
Processing libdca 0.0.7-3
Using original .info file
Using original SlackBuild file
No build options selected.

faac:
GPG checks not supported for the SBo-git repository.
Processing faac 1.30-2
Using original .info file
Using original SlackBuild file
No build options selected.

libkate:
GPG checks not supported for the SBo-git repository.
Processing libkate 0.4.1-3
Using original .info file
Using original SlackBuild file
No build options selected.

libtar:
GPG checks not supported for the SBo-git repository.
Processing libtar 1.2.20-2
Using original .info file
Using original SlackBuild file
No build options selected.

gsm:
GPG checks not supported for the SBo-git repository.
Processing gsm 1.0.22-1
Using original .info file
Using original SlackBuild file
No build options selected.

twolame:
GPG checks not supported for the SBo-git repository.
Processing twolame 0.4.0-1
Using original .info file
Using original SlackBuild file
No build options selected.

portaudio:
GPG checks not supported for the SBo-git repository.
Processing portaudio 19.7.0-1
Using original .info file
Using original SlackBuild file
No build options selected.

lua:
GPG checks not supported for the SBo-git repository.
Processing lua 5.1.5-1
Using original .info file
Using original SlackBuild file
No build options selected.

libmpeg2:
GPG checks not supported for the SBo-git repository.
Processing libmpeg2 0.5.1-2
Using original .info file
Using original SlackBuild file
No build options selected.

libdvbpsi:
GPG checks not supported for the SBo-git repository.
Processing libdvbpsi 1.3.3-2
Using original .info file
Using original SlackBuild file
No build options selected.

libdc1394:
GPG checks not supported for the SBo-git repository.
Processing libdc1394 2.2.6-2
Using original .info file
Using original SlackBuild file
No build options selected.

libass:
GPG checks not supported for the SBo-git repository.
Processing libass 0.14.0-1
Using original .info file
Using original SlackBuild file
No build options selected.

vlc:
GPG checks not supported for the SBo-git repository.
Processing vlc 3.0.18-1
Using original .info file
Using original SlackBuild file
No build options selected.

mbedtls:
GPG checks not supported for the SBo-git repository.
Processing mbedtls 2.16.8-1
Using original .info file
Using original SlackBuild file
No build options selected.

libfdk-aac:
GPG checks not supported for the SBo-git repository.
Processing libfdk-aac 2.0.2-1
Using original .info file
Using original SlackBuild file
No build options selected.

luajit:
GPG checks not supported for the SBo-git repository.
Processing luajit 2.0.5-2
Using original .info file
Using original SlackBuild file
No build options selected.

obs-studio:
GPG checks not supported for the SBo-git repository.
Processing obs-studio 29.0.0.b3-1
Using original .info file
Using original SlackBuild file
No build options selected.

+++++++++++++++++++++++++++++++++++++++++++

Pre-check complete.

Do you wish to proceed based on the search results above? Packages not
found will be skipped during the process.

(P)roceed or (Q)uit?: P


Caso algum pacote empaque a instalação, você deve ir lá na página do mesmo no SlackBuilds, exemplo para o caso do AVAHI, o qual você deve fazer umas bruxarias antes de tentar instalá-lo:

https://slackbuilds.org/slackbuilds/15.0/network/avahi/README.SBo

Boa sorte!



3. Re: Como instalo programa com o SBOPKG? [RESOLVIDO]

Alexa Bolada
alexabolada

(usa Debian)

Enviado em 20/04/2023 - 21:38h

Olá! Vou te ajudar a instalar programas usando o sbopkg no Linux. Primeiramente, vamos garantir que você tenha o sbopkg instalado no seu sistema. Caso ainda não tenha, siga os passos abaixo para instalá-lo:

1. Baixe o pacote do sbopkg:

$ wget https://sbopkg.org/downloads/sbopkg-0.38.1-noarch-1_wsr.tgz

2. Instale o sbopkg (precisará de permissões de root):

# installpkg sbopkg-0.38.1-noarch-1_wsr.tgz

3. Atualize o mirror do repositório SlackBuilds:

# sbopkg -r

4. Sincronize o repositório local:

# sbopkg -s

Agora que o sbopkg está instalado e atualizado, siga os passos abaixo para instalar um programa:

1. Pesquise pelo programa desejado:

$ sbopkg -g NOME_DO_PROGRAMA

(substitua NOME_DO_PROGRAMA pelo nome do programa que você deseja instalar)

2. Se o


4. OK

João Santos Vieira Junior
ViciadoEmLinux

(usa Debian)

Enviado em 20/04/2023 - 21:44h


alexabolada escreveu:

Olá! Vou te ajudar a instalar programas usando o sbopkg no Linux. Primeiramente, vamos garantir que você tenha o sbopkg instalado no seu sistema. Caso ainda não tenha, siga os passos abaixo para instalá-lo:

1. Baixe o pacote do sbopkg:

$ wget https://sbopkg.org/downloads/sbopkg-0.38.1-noarch-1_wsr.tgz

2. Instale o sbopkg (precisará de permissões de root):

# installpkg sbopkg-0.38.1-noarch-1_wsr.tgz

3. Atualize o mirror do repositório SlackBuilds:

# sbopkg -r

4. Sincronize o repositório local:

# sbopkg -s

Agora que o sbopkg está instalado e atualizado, siga os passos abaixo para instalar um programa:

1. Pesquise pelo programa desejado:

$ sbopkg -g NOME_DO_PROGRAMA

(substitua NOME_DO_PROGRAMA pelo nome do programa que você deseja instalar)

2. Se o


Como instalo o OBS-STUDIO no SBOPKG?




5. Re: Como instalo programa com o SBOPKG? [RESOLVIDO]

Alexa Bolada
alexabolada

(usa Debian)

Enviado em 20/04/2023 - 21:44h

Olá! Para instalar o OBS Studio usando o sbopkg, siga os passos abaixo:

1. Primeiramente, pesquise pelo pacote do OBS Studio:

$ sbopkg -g obs-studio

2. Caso o pacote seja encontrado, prossiga com a instalação. Execute o comando:

# sbopkg -i obs-studio

Aguarde o processo de instalação ser concluído. Após a instalação, você poderá executar o OBS Studio a partir do terminal ou pelo menu de aplicativos do seu ambiente gráfico.

Lembre-se de que, ao utilizar o sbopkg, é importante manter o repositório atualizado. Sempre execute o comando # sbopkg -r para atualizar o mirror do repositório SlackBuilds e o comando # sbopkg -s para sincronizar o repositório local antes de instalar ou atualizar um programa.


6. Re: Como instalo programa com o SBOPKG? [RESOLVIDO]

Alexa Bolada
alexabolada

(usa Debian)

Enviado em 21/04/2023 - 18:57h

Olá! Para instalar o OBS-Studio usando o sbopkg, siga estas etapas:

1. Gere o arquivo .sqf com a lista de dependências:

[b]# sqg -p obs-studio[\/b]

2. Execute o comando de instalação:

[b]# sbopkg -i obs-studio[\/b]

Durante a instalação, pressione [b]Q[\/b] para processar a fila de dependências e [b]P[\/b] para prosseguir.

Se o seu Slackware estiver funcionando corretamente e sem problemas de bibliotecas, é provável que o programa e suas dependências sejam compilados, empacotados e instalados com sucesso.

Caso algum pacote cause problemas na instalação, você pode verificar a página do pacote no SlackBuilds e seguir as instruções específicas para esse pacote. Por exemplo, para o caso do AVAHI, você deve realizar algumas etapas adicionais antes de tentar instalá-lo:

https://slackbuilds.org/slackbuilds/15.0/network/avahi/README.SBo

Boa sorte!


7. Re: Como instalo programa com o SBOPKG? [RESOLVIDO]

edps
edps

(usa Slackware)

Enviado em 25/04/2023 - 17:17h


Um complemento...

caso queira gerar a fila de dependência para apenas um programa, use

# sqg -p pacote
ou
# sqg -p "pacote1 pacote2 pacote3"


Exemplo:

# sqg -p "gmusicbrowser QMPlay2 spotify"
Setting system wide configuration in /etc/sbopkg/sbopkg.conf

Computers / CPU cores / Max jobs to run
1:local / 6 / 1

Computer:jobs running/jobs completed/%of started jobs/Average seconds to complete
ETA: 0s Left: 3 AVG: 0.00s local:1/0/100%/0.0s Processing gmusicbrowser.
ETA: 0s Left: 2 AVG: 0.00s local:1/1/100%/1.0s Processing QMPlay2.
ETA: 0s Left: 1 AVG: 0.00s local:1/2/100%/0.5s Processing spotify.
ETA: 0s Left: 0 AVG: 0.00s local:0/3/100%/0.3s
Done.
#


Para o caso de querer gerar todos .sqf necessário para todos os SlackBuilds:

# sqg -a
ou
# sqg -a -j(NUMERO_DE_JOBS), # aqui j6







Patrocínio

Site hospedado pelo provedor RedeHost.
Linux banner

Destaques

Artigos

Dicas

Tópicos

Top 10 do mês

Scripts